GObugfree further expands its security division

After successfully establishing itself on the market, GObugfree continues to expand its security division. Seasoned manager and security expert Saner Çelebi strengthens the team as Lead Security Advisor for SME and enterprise customers.

Saner Çelebi, experienced manager and security expert, joins the team as Lead Security Advisor for SMEs and enterprise customers. In this role, he offers GObugfree customers professional consulting in all security matters, especially with respect to a comprehensive approach for embedding bug bounty programs into existing security and vulnerability management systems.

For many companies, a bug bounty program is a valuable addition to traditional security measures such as security assessments, audits and pentesting. However, a bug bounty program is only one piece of the overall picture and must be integrated accordingly into existing risk and security management processes.

Çelebi explains, "We are finding that customers need additional support beyond the bug bounty program. There needs to be an overarching strategy on how to deal with vulnerabilities in the context of the company's cyber risk exposure." Çelebi's goal is to help companies build and embed the necessary processes to take full advantage of the new security approaches.

Çelebi has more than 17 years of experience in cyber security. In addition to his role at GObugfree, he is a partner and CCO at FortIT. Previously, he worked in strategy consulting for seven years, most recently as a Director at EY, where he advised enterprise clients on cyber security strategy and risk management. Before that, Çelebi was lead engineer in an agile development team and integration architect responsible for architecture design and integration of comprehensive Data Loss Prevention (DLP) solutions into enterprise infrastructures of major Swiss banks. Prior to consulting, he worked as a system architect for authentication solutions at Credit Suisse, gained experience with cryptographic protocols at IBM Research, and worked at SIX Group, where he specialized in ATM security.

"The ever-changing cyber threat landscape makes it difficult for organizations to build the expertise needed to identify vulnerabilities in a timely manner. With GObugfree, customers can benefit from a large expert community, continuous security testing, and standardized, high quality reporting."

Çelebi is convinced that GObugfree offers the right solutions for the prevailing strong demand and that the Swissness factor further increases customer confidence.
